    Abstract: Methods are provided for determining whether a cancer patient is likely or not likely to experience HFSR (hand foot skin reaction) from a therapy comprising administration of an effective amount of regorafenib or an equivalent thereof, the methods including screening a biological sample isolated from the patient for the rs2280789 polymorphism, and/or the rs3817655 polymorphism. Methods are further provided for identifying the clinical outcome of cancer patients following a therapy comprising regorafenib or an equivalent thereof, the methods entailing screening a biological sample isolated from the patient for the rs7527092 polymorphism, and/or rs2071559 polymorphism. After determining if a patient is likely to be successfully treated, the disclosure also provides methods for treating the patient.

    Abstract: Provided herein are methods of identifying a subject having a poly-ADP ribose polymerase (PARP) inhibitor-sensitive tumor by detecting a genomic gain in chromosome 1q21 and/or chromosome 20q13.3 in a tumor sample from the subject. Also provided are methods of identifying a subject having a PARP inhibitor-sensitive tumor by detecting gene amplification of a CHD1L gene or an RTEL1 gene in a tumor sample from the subject. Further provided are methods of treating a tumor with a genomic gain in chromosome 1q21 and/or chromosome 20q13.3 in a subject by administering an effective dose of a PARP inhibitor.

Usable leaching solutions are preferably aqueous based and include appropriate materials in sufficient quantities to solubilize and stabilize precious metal. Such materials typically include oxidant material. Some or all of the oxidant material can be, in some instances, generated in-situ. The leaching solution is typically contacted with a substrate having a target precious metal, thereby solubilizing precious metal to form a stable, pregnant solution. The precious metal can then be recovered from the pregnant solution. In some instances, components of the leaching solution can be regenerated and reused in subsequent leaching.

    Abstract: An improved cathodic arc source and method of DLC film deposition with a carbon containing directional-jet plasma flow produced inside of cylindrical graphite cavity with depth of the cavity approximately equal to the cathode diameter. The generated carbon plasma expands through the orifice into ambient vacuum resulting in plasma flow strong self-constriction. The method represents a repetitive process that includes two steps: the described above plasma generation/deposition step that alternates with a recovery step. This step provides periodical removal of excessive amount of carbon accumulated on the cavity wall by motion of the cathode rod inside of the cavity in direction of the orifice. The cathode rod protrudes above the orifice, and moves back to the initial cathode tip position. The said steps periodically can be reproduced until the film with target thickness is deposited.

    Abstract: Provided herein are ion-implanted glass based articles with improved flaw suppression properties. The ion-implanted glass based articles generally have a final indent fracture threshold (IFT) load of at least 650 grams, and/or a scratch threshold force of at least 10 N, which represents at least 1.25-fold enhancement compared to the glass based article prior to ion-implantation. Factors affecting the efficacy of the ion implantation process can include the IFT load of the starting glass or glass ceramic substrate (native IFT load), ion type, ion dose, implant energy, beam current, and glass temperature.
